Okamura, Saburo – Zielsprache Deutsch, 1979
Speakers of languages having only one verb "to know" (e.g., Japanese) have difficulty with the two verbs "wissen" and "kennen". Tables are given showing sentence types and degrees of frequency. Various linguistic aspects are considered. Three dictionaries are cited and the inadequacy of their definitions are pointed out. (IFS/WGA)

Gass, Susan – Language Learning, 1979
A model of language transfer is proposed. It examines the nature of language transfer, identifies which language phenomena are transferred, and predicts conditions for language transfer occurrence. The model includes notions of language universals, language distance, and surface language phenomena. (PMJ)
